Not able to turn on/off pvp #319


Closed
  • Fenriwolf76 created this issue Jun 1, 2022

     

    IceHUD version: 1.13.14

    Game version (Retail, PTR, Classic, BC-Classic, etc.): 9.2.5 Retail

    Description of issue/feature request: 

     

    Right clicking on Target Info while self selected results into following errror message. Any chance to fix that?

     

     

    Message: Interface\SharedXML\UIDropDownMenu.lua:949: attempt to index local 'button' (a nil value)
    Time: Wed Jun 1 17:38:56 2022
    Count: 3
    Stack: Interface\SharedXML\UIDropDownMenu.lua:949: attempt to index local 'button' (a nil value)
    [string "@Interface\SharedXML\UIDropDownMenu.lua"]:949: in function <Interface\SharedXML\UIDropDownMenu.lua:933>
    [string "=[C]"]: in function `ToggleDropDownMenu'
    [string "@Interface\AddOns\IceHUD\modules\TargetInfo.lua"]:1179: in function `handler'
    [string "@Interface\FrameXML\SecureTemplates.lua"]:677: in function `SecureActionButton_OnClick'
    [string "@Interface\FrameXML\SecureTemplates.lua"]:725: in function <Interface\FrameXML\SecureTemplates.lua:710>

    Locals: level = 1
    value = nil
    dropDownFrame = nil
    anchorName = "cursor"
    xOffset = nil
    yOffset = nil
    menuList = nil
    button = nil
    autoHideDelay = nil
    listFrameName = "DropDownList1"
    listFrame = DropDownList1 {
    0 = <userdata>
    dropdown = AceGUI30DropDown4 {
    }
    shouldRefresh = true
    numButtons = 0
    Border = DropDownList1Backdrop {
    }
    maxWidth = 0
    }
    tempFrame = nil
    point = nil
    relativePoint = nil
    relativeTo = nil
    (*temporary) = nil
    (*temporary) = nil
    (*temporary) = nil
    (*temporary) = nil
    (*temporary) = nil
    (*temporary) = 1
    (*temporary) = 0
    (*temporary) = 24
    (*temporary) = nil
    (*temporary) = nil
    (*temporary) = nil
    (*temporary) = nil
    (*temporary) = nil
    (*temporary) = nil
    (*temporary) = nil
    (*temporary) = nil
    (*temporary) = nil
    (*temporary) = nil
    (*temporary) = "attempt to index local 'button' (a nil value)"
    UIDropDownMenuDelegate = <unnamed> {
    0 = <userdata>
    }
    GetChild = <function> defined @Interface\SharedXML\UIDropDownMenu.lua:60

  • Parnic posted a comment Jun 1, 2022

     This isn't happening for me. Can you try with only IceHUD enabled to see if it still occurs? If it doesn't, enable a few addons at a time until you find the one causing the conflict.

     

    https://youtu.be/apO9TYHL1yw

  • Fenriwolf76 posted a comment Jun 1, 2022

    Thx for reply! Just disabled all Addons except IceHUD...same result! :-( But if this is the only error i´ll learn live with it. ;-)

     

    btw.: Many thanks for the fantastic speed of updating this amazing Addon to the new game version! I love IceHUD

  • Parnic posted a comment Jun 1, 2022

    Can you tell me what's different about the video I provided and what you're doing? What else do I need to do to see the problem?

  • Fenriwolf76 posted a comment Jun 1, 2022

    There is no difference between your Video and the way i produce the error message. Right after right clicking the targets name the error message pops up. Earlier in the morning i deinstalled the game and made a fresh reinstall. No Addons just IceHUD. But the message occured again. Therefore i think it can only be IceHUD that has a problem with whatever :-/ I think i will use IceHUD furthermore,ignoring that annoying error message.

  • Parnic posted a comment Jun 2, 2022

    Okay, if you find out anything else, please update me. I'd like to fix it, but the error is occurring in the game's code (rather than IceHUD's) and I can't reproduce it here.

  • tomchee091 posted a comment Jun 5, 2022

    Hello
    just let you know i m having the exact same issue. Even when icehud is the only one alone enabled right click on targetinfo doesnot work.
    right click on frames, lets say in grid2 does tho. still when it comes to an enemy unit its a bit annoying.

  • Parnic posted a comment Jun 5, 2022

    The first step in me being able to fix it is me being able to reproduce the issue myself. So we need to figure that part out first or have someone who is seeing it submit a fix. 

  • riplays_replays posted a comment Jun 5, 2022

    I have the same issue. I'm using v1.13.14.1

    I cannot right click to interact with the Target Information or Player information.

  • Parnic closed issue Jun 5, 2022
  • Parnic posted a comment Jun 5, 2022

    It turns out that having Clique installed fixes this problem for IceHUD somehow - I'm not clear on how that is, but that's why I wasn't seeing it.

     

    I've reproduced the problem and published a fix that works for me. Please download the latest version of IceHUD (1.13.14.3+).


    Edited Jun 6, 2022

To post a comment, please login or register a new account.